Print Hirug 6 is a very bold, normal width, medium contrast, upright, normal x-height font.

A chunky, highly stylized display face with heavy, rounded forms and frequent wedge-like cut-ins that create a chiseled, hand-cut look. Strokes are generally monolinear in feel but shaped with irregular bulges, scooped counters, and sharply notched terminals, producing a lively, uneven rhythm. Proportions vary noticeably from glyph to glyph, with slightly unstable baselines and a bouncy stance that emphasizes an informal, drawn quality. Counters tend to be compact, and curves often pinch into pointed joins, giving the alphabet a distinctive, carved silhouette.

Best suited to short, attention-grabbing settings such as posters, branding accents, packaging, event promotions, and playful editorial headings. It also fits kids-oriented materials, game or entertainment graphics, and novelty signage where character is more important than neutrality. Use generous sizing and spacing to keep the distinctive inner cuts and counters clear.

The overall tone is lighthearted and mischievous, with a cartoonish energy that reads as vintage fun rather than refined or corporate. Its exaggerated shapes and notched details suggest handmade signage and playful novelty lettering, lending a sense of spontaneity and humor to headlines.

The design appears intended to deliver bold impact with a handcrafted, whimsical personality, using irregular geometry and notched terminals to stand out in titles and brand marks. Its letterforms prioritize expressive shape and rhythm over strict consistency, aiming for a friendly, animated display voice.

The strongest visual signature is the recurring wedge cuts and teardrop-like notches that appear in both uppercase and lowercase, adding texture and personality even in solid black text. In longer lines, the irregular widths and animated shapes create a strong rhythm but can also dominate the page, keeping it firmly in display territory.
